| 445 | KINGS OWN SCOTTISH BORDERERS - The personal effects of 2nd Lieutenant A L Aitchison, First World War casualty. Includes officers Glengarry badges, one with original black silk backing, and a superb cast example. Death plaque in original box, collar badges, engraved pocket knife "A L Aitchison 1st KOSB", 9ct gold fruit knife, engraved and hall marked; Victory Medal (unfortunately this is the only medal from the group surviving), photographs of 2nd Lt Aitchin; Daily Mirror 21/11/1916 with his photo on front page and report of death. Death certificate from War Office, details of burial, family photographs, his writing case etc. etc. NB: 2nd Lt Andrew Leslie Aitchison died of wounds on 3/11/1916 age 20. He was the eldest son of Dr Henry Aitchison JP of Walls End, Northumberland, and educated at Shrewsbury School which he left in 1915. His maternal grandfather was founder of the Leslie Ship Yard on the Tyne which later became Swan Hunter. £140-180 | Nil |
